Comic Description
First appearance and origin of She-Hulk (Jennifer Walters). After being shot by mobsters, Jennifer Walters receives a life-saving blood transfusion from her cousin, Bruce Banner (The Hulk), which transforms her into She-Hulk.

Notable Features
Major Key Issue: 1st Appearance of She-Hulk. Last character created by Stan Lee for Marvel until the 1990s. Features standard UPC barcode (Direct Edition).
